Horik I was a scion of the Danish royal House of Sigfred, which was likely a branch of the royal Scylding clan, which was believed to be descended from Odin and related to the Ynglings. As the King of Denmark, Horik's seat of residence may have been either the trading centre of Ribe in south-western Denmark, the settlement of Jelling in the south-eastern mainland, or the town of Roskilde on the island of Sjaelland. If King Horik was the King of the Svear (Swedes) as well as the Danes, which his role at Uppsala may have indicated, then his relationship as Earl Bjarni's cousin could lend credence to that interpretation by the show.
